Age variety
One of the first choices to make is the age array you wish to day. Dating websites such as SeniorMatch, Simply Senior Singles and SilverSingles are tailored towards grownups 50 and older, while sites like eHarmony, Match and Bumble are utilized by grownups of every ages.
‘I think it makes sense to use online dating websites for older adults,’ one of our survey participants said. ‘It’s a little easier to find a match based on hobbies, passions and station in life.’
Several platforms enable customers to filter possible matches by age. Nevertheless, some focus group participants stated age filters are not always implemented continually. Costs, a 72-year-old focus group participant, said he frequently experiences much younger users on mainstream websites also when filtering by age. ‘I have nothing in common with a 20-year-old,’ he stated. ‘So why are they showing them to me?’

If preventing a big age gap is essential to you, a site developed for adults 50 and older may be a better fit.

Safety and security attributes
Security is an usual concern, especially for older grownups that are new to on the internet dating. Jane, a 66-year-old focus group individual from Las Vegas, stated she initially bothered with scams. ‘I assumed my info would get hacked,’ she stated. ‘But that really did not happen. I signed up with, began dating immediately and discovered it enjoyable.’ She did, however, experience fake accounts on several systems.
Most major dating websites require identity confirmation and secure personal information. SeniorMatch, for instance, makes use of real-time camera confirmation to verify that a user’s face matches their account images, while eHarmony and Match.com verify identity via text.
Watch out for AI-generated profiles and catfishers. In our survey, 41 percent of customers stated they came across a phony account or an individual attempting to scam them.
Are the best online dating sites for seniors risk-free?
Online dating is generally considered risk-free, yet rip-offs do happen. According to the Federal Bureau of Examination’s 2024 Net Crime Record, grownups ages 60 and older lost $389 million to romance rip-offs in 2024. And in a 2026 AARP survey, one in 6 (16%) grownups report that they or somebody they recognize has in fact lost money to a romance scam. Yet over half (55%) of these occurrences are never ever reported.
‘Fraudsters manipulate on the internet dating platforms to construct count on with targets and ultimately demand money under false pretenses, such as medical emergencies or travel expenses,’ claims Darius Kingsley, head of customer scams and rip-off prevention at JPMorgan Chase. He adds that defrauders typically spend time in prolonged interactions to build an emotional link.
‘Older adults can be especially prone because of factors like social seclusion, less experience with electronic innovation, or merely being targeted due to the fact that fraudsters perceive them as even more trusting,’ Kingsley says. He suggests never ever sending money to a person you haven’t met in person and bewaring if a link progresses abnormally fast. ‘Over-the-top love early on can be an indicator of psychological and monetary control,’ he warns.
Fake accounts and love rip-offs are regrettably usual on online dating websites. AARP fraudulence editor Christina Ianzito states romance rip-offs now commonly include another aspect: financial investment rip-offs. She says that after scammers hang out building depend on with a sufferer, they make ‘recommendations that the victim make cryptocurrency financial investments that go straight into the criminals’ pockets.’ Watch out for any individual with motives that surpass making a connection.
Confirming somebody’s identification when feasible, asking thoughtful concerns and trusting your instincts can help you stay risk-free while utilizing dating internet sites.

Frequently asked questions
What dating applications are totally free?
Many significant dating platforms use cost-free versions, consisting of eHarmony, Suit, SilverSingles and SeniorMatch. However, several functions – such as messaging, seeing complete profile views and progressed search filters – aren’t offered unless you pay for a subscription.
How do I begin a discussion on a dating app?
Each platform manages messaging in a different way. Some sites call for a shared suit before customers can message each other. As soon as matched, assessing the individual’s account and referencing common passions is a genuine means to begin the discussion, dating specialists state.
What is the most popular dating app for older adults?
Grownups ages 50 and older are five times most likely to utilize Match than Tinder, per Pew Research Center. Still, picking the best dating site depends upon your objectives, convenience level and budget plan.
How can I stay risk-free while making use of online dating websites?
Security is vital. Bigman suggests keeping an eye out for incredibly elusive responses, incongruities or pressure to move also swiftly. Be particularly careful if somebody brings up economic emergencies or requests for money. ‘Never share economic or individual information, despite just how convincing a person appears,’ she states.
